Site Agent / Senior Site Agent Civil EngineeringRegional Office HighbridgeProject Location BristolRegion Wales and WesternAbout the Business UnitA fast-paced civil engineering team delivering multi-disciplinary highways and structures projects across the Western region. Projects include roads bridges tunnels stations and embankments for clients such as local authorities Network Rail and the Environment Agency delivered through one-off tenders and long-term frameworks.Role overviewLead day-to-day site delivery for civils highways and structures schemes across the Western region. The Site Agent ensures safe high-quality and efficient execution keeping projects on programme and budget while supporting strong team performance and client relationships.Key responsibilities Manage daily site operations and safety-critical activities. Champion and enforce a positive site safety culture and regulatory compliance. Coordinate resource planning plant allocation and material procurement. Ensure works comply with legislation contract requirements and contract health and safety plans. Monitor and manage progress against programme and budget escalating risks early. Liaise with site teams surveyors and stakeholders to track and report progress. Identify negotiate and implement approved contract changes with the Project Delivery Team. Produce formal progress reports for Project and Contract Managers. Report to the Project Manager and support delivery to required standards and timescales.Experience and qualifications Proven experience as a Site Agent or Senior Site Agent in heavy civil engineering highways bridges or structures. Degree HNC or HND in Civil Engineering or equivalent. SMSTS PTS and CSCS certifications. Strong commercial awareness programme control and stakeholder management skills. Demonstrable experience leading multidisciplinary site teams and managing subcontractors.What we offer Competitive salary negotiable by experience. Company car or car allowance.
